First, on the track:
W/U
jogs (weave, backward, side shuffle each side, arms across, arm circles, crossovers)
Rollovers, leg ups, knee tucks, death march (like a walking RDL), more arm circles
High knees, butt kicks, side shuffle, crossovers
then Tempo Runs
80m x 12 reps, walk back recovery
then
Heel walks + Toe walks - my left ankle feels “stiff” for lack of a better term.
then
Isometric Ab work
